Experts that have talked about Vault Energy Trust

PAST TOP PICK3.880Ravi Sood(A Top Pick Nov 17/06. Down 1%.) Acquired by Penn West Energy (PWT.UN-T)2008-04-21
Comment3.900Ben ChengHas declined significantly in the last 2 months. Part of it is due to the decline in gas prices. Also, their payout ratio is a little high. Market is looking for a distribution cut. Currently they are up for sale.2007-09-05
Comment5.120Michael Simpson, CFATrading below net asset value. Difficult asset base causing them to miss production in the past. Near 20% yield. Looking interesting.2007-07-04
DON'T BUY5.240Sandy McIntyreHigher cost production. They have a capital allocation problem. Distributions plus Cap-X is greater than their cash flow so they need an external source of capital to fund some of their distribution. Too much debt.2007-07-03
Comment4.190Michael Simpson, CFAHistorically have missed on their production numbers and he would like to seat management meet their numbers before owning. F&D costs were quite high this year. Have a lot of tax pools. Trading below its net asset value.2007-03-20
Comment5.120Michael Simpson, CFAJust released reserves, which met analysts’ expectations. Debt to cash flow is over 2 X’s. Payout ratio is around 80%. Have set production guidance in the past and had trouble meeting it. Have a lot of tax pool, which is becoming very valuable. Possible takeover candidate. Doesn't meet his criteria.2007-02-23
DON'T BUY4.970Robert Lauzon35% of their natural gas is hedged at $7.60. Had some disappointing production and drill results, and he sold his position. Thinks it is a takeover target within the next year, but doesn't think it will get too much of a premium.2007-01-22
HOLD4.680Robert TooleAn interesting situation. Quite a small trust and would be an early consolidation candidate. Distribution gives about a 20% yield, yet it has one of the lower payout ratios in the sector at about 110%.2007-01-18
DON'T BUY4.830Glenn MacNeill, P.Eng.There are better producers. Smaller cap and there are safer places to invest in. Yield of about 20% is a red flag that they may have to drop their distributions.2007-01-16
WAIT5.500Sandy McIntyreMissed production numbers a couple of times and has more leverage than he likes. Has a good asset base, so has the opportunity to fix itself going forward. Because it is gas weighted, not a good time to enter.2006-12-29
WEAK BUY5.830Ben ChengOne of the smaller oil/gas trusts. Stumbled on production on a few quarters over the last few years. There is a risk this could continue. The properties within the trust are very good. Would hope for a change in management.2006-12-01
TOP PICK5.610Ravi SoodHuge yield. Trading at a huge discount to its net asset value. Have $450 million of tax losses. When 2011 rolls around, this gives them a huge tax shield.2006-11-17
SHORT5.180John StephensonIf you own sell. If you want a short position, this would be one. 2006-11-16
DON'T BUY7.560Kevin Hall BComm, CFAHas a couple of issues. Very highly levered relative to its peer group. High payout ratio.2006-10-27
SELL7.560Robert TooleTrading at about an 18% yield. One of the smallest royalty trusts out there. Hasn't gotten enough critical mass and could be a consolidation candidate. Better places to be.2006-10-27
DON'T BUY9.000Glenn MacNeill, P.Eng.Possibly a takeover target. Last couple of quarters have been disappointing. Production has declined more than expected. Relatively high debt. He owns a small amount.2006-08-23
DON'T BUY8.300Glenn MacNeill, P.Eng.Debt levels and payout ratios are high. Some of the assets it is developing are not as high quality as some others.2006-06-16
HOLD8.090Michael Simpson, CFAGetting cheap at this price. Estimated production is 8000/8200 BOE’s a day. If it stays down at this price, it could be a takeover target.2006-06-01
BUY8.490Glenn MacNeill, P.Eng.Experienced management. About 60% natural gas and 40% oil. 1st quarter results were in line with expectations. Payout is about 71%. Reserve life index about 7.5 years. Good candidate for a merger or a takeover.2006-05-16
BUY10.550Dean OrricoA good hold at these prices. Good quality management team. Trades at a discount to its peers.2006-02-03
